WebOct 9, 2015 · Classes are defined by leading bits of the first octet: 0 - Class A (128 networks) 10 - Class B (16384 networks) 110 - Class C (2097152 networks) 1110 - Class D (Multicast) 1111 - Class E. All 128 Class A network have total of 2147483648 distinct host addresses. This number is reached by multiplying total number of networks (128 == 2 7) … WebAdd a comment. 1.
